Charles Schwall opens at Bruno David Gallery
Bruno David is pleased to present Sea Lover, an exhibition by Kansas City-based artist Charles Schwall. Charles Schwall’s recent body of work, Sea Lover, is an exploration of two material languages, paint, and textiles; the exhibition is comprised of large canvas paintings and sewn fabric appliqué pieces. The Saint Louis Art Museum acquires work by Thomas Sleet.
Bruno David Gallery congratulates Thomas Sleet for the acquisition of his sculpture “Integration 4D”, 2018, last shown at Bruno David Gallery during his 2019 exhibition Thomas Sleet: Integration: Sacred Space.
